'''GPIO ''' (''General-purpose input / output - general-purpose input / output'') is an electrical circuit contact that can take one of two logical states - one or zero. In different devices, a high logic level can be represented by different voltages - keep an eye on this. In Wiren Board controllers, the logical unit is 3.3 V. | |||
